Analysis ofπ−p→π+π−nbelow 1400 MeV and Chiral-Symmetry Breaking

Abstract
We construct a threshold K matrix for the dominant PS11(εN) contribution to πpπ+πn that agrees with (1) the result of partial-wave isobar-model analyses above 1300 MeV, (2) the result of a single-arm-spectrometer experiment below 1300 MeV, and (3) the predictions of the effective Lagrangian at threshold. We find that the chiral-symmetry-breaking parameter ξ is -0.2±0.3, and that by only 10 MeV above threshold, isobar production accounts for roughly one-third of the total cross section.
